Main Influence In Our Political System - People Or Money?

 

The campaign money (on both sides) is largely due to the Republican Supreme Court ruling that corporations, unions, etc... are equivilent to citizens.

The main problem with that is that these organizations never die, have massive resources and can easily dominate our political process.

This means that "we the people" no longer have the main influence over our political system.
